A cherry tree was planted about 5 years ago and is not growing as it should. the leaves seem fine and it flowers but not getting bigger. not sure how it was planted and is planted on raised ground. also there is bark damage at base about inch and half cut. also a windy site. what are possible reasons for this situation.

1 Answers

Gerry Daly Staff answered 6 years ago
Tie the tree to the stake to steady it, until it grows a bit. COntrol all weeds and grass within 0.75 metres radius of the stem, that’s a diameter of 1.5 metres. Feed in spring and keep it weed and grass-free for 5 years. Then you can re-seed the grass as the tree will have grown.
